Itâs hardly surprising that one of the most iconic and bestselling musician biographies of all time, and the first (of a veritable âSpanish Caravanâ) written about the Doors front man Jim Morrison, was titled NO ONE HERE GETS OUT ALIVE.
The lyric is a line from âFive to One,â a perennial fan favorite penned by Morrison but credited officially to the Doorsâand it has stuck in my mind (as it has in countless others over more than half a century since its 1968 release) like a splinter, to reference the movie THE MATRIX that also figures prominently in this book.
When I was living in Paris in the early 1990s, I became obsessed with Morrison, and not just his music but his often macabre poetry as well. This was shortly after the release of Oliver Stoneâs uber provocative rock biopic that put to shame all other rock biopics, THE DOORS.
As a birthday present, my girlfriend gave me a bilingual copy of THE LORDS & THE NEW CREATURES, Morrisonâs first volume of poetry replete with dark meditations on sex, celebrity, drugs, and (of course) death.
While riding the Metro, sitting on the steps of Montmartre and sipping espresso at cafĂŠs, I found myself reading it alternately in English and the French translation to capture more and more nuances of Morrisonâs cryptic, multilayered thought.
Jim had died in Paris and was buried in the cityâs famously lovely necropolis, Père Lachaise Cemetery. His graveâwhich once featured a stone bust with his big hippy hair made by a Croatian sculptor and stolen in 1988âwas, and still is, a literal shrine to many tourists, fans and hipster locals making rock ânâ roll pilgrimages from near and far.
Practically as controversial in death as in life, ever since his untimely demise in 1971 that rocked the rock world, Morrison has lingered in a sort of public half-life.
Simultaneously, he has been an inspiration for counterculture and music lovers; a nuisance for Parisians fed up with the incessant drinking, smoking and carousing that have turned his grave into an eternal party; and a would-be prodigal son to his home country, where a Florida politician bizarrely (and unsuccessfully) sought to have Jimâs final resting place relocated to his birthplace, the Space Coast!
My girlfriendâcall her Kateâand I regularly visited Morrisonâs final resting place, and often partook in the festivities, which I must admit were exemplary displays of Dionysian behavior ⌠if inevitably a regretted hangover source.
Filled with more cemeteries, church crypts and bone-lined Catacombs than you could shake a Gauloise at, Paris invited an ongoing meditation on the afterlife. Like HARRY POTTERâs Myrtle without the moaning, I regularly found myself contemplating the seeming inevitability of death.
And then one overcast Parisian winter afternoon half a decade later, when I was back in town visiting a new girlfriend, while standing in front of Morrisonâs grave strewn with flowers and cigarette butts yet again as if no time had elapsed and nothing had changed, the doors of my perception (hat tip to William Blake and Aldous Huxley) suddenly burst wide open when a still small voice inside me asked this simply disarming question:
âDoes no one here get out alive?â
